Subject: [PATCH v3 2/2] ARM: dts: omap4: panda: cleanup bluetooth

Bluetooth is available on the other Panda board versions, too, so move
stuff to common and specify the needed clock properly.

Signed-off-by: Andreas Kemnade <andreas@...nade.info>
Reviewed-by: Roger Quadros <rogerq@...nel.org>
---
 .../boot/dts/ti/omap/omap4-panda-common.dtsi  | 31 ++++++++++++++++--
 arch/arm/boot/dts/ti/omap/omap4-panda-es.dts  | 32 -------------------
 2 files changed, 28 insertions(+), 35 deletions(-)
